Blockchain has revolutionized the way digital transactions and decentralized applications work. One of its most fascinating features is its flexibility to evolve over time, even while maintaining security and decentralization. This evolution often happens through a blockchain fork a point where a single blockchain splits into two separate chains.
Exploring a career in Web Development? Apply now!
For investors, developers, and everyday users, understanding forks is crucial. They can affect your cryptocurrency holdings, network security, and even the direction of blockchain projects. In this guide, we’ll explore what forks are, why they happen, their types, real-world examples, and implications, all explained in a way that’s easy to connect with.
What is a Blockchain Fork?
A blockchain fork occurs when the blockchain’s rules diverge, creating two paths forward. Imagine a highway splitting into two roads. Both lead somewhere, but each has its own rules and participants. In blockchain terms:
- If some nodes follow one set of rules and others adopt a new set, the blockchain splits.
- Forks may be intentional upgrades or arise from disagreements among participants.
- Not all forks are harmful; some enhance functionality, security, or scalability.
In essence, a fork is a natural evolution of blockchain, reflecting the decentralized nature of the technology: everyone can participate in deciding the network’s future.
Why Do Blockchain Forks Happen?
Blockchain forks can happen for multiple reasons:
-
Protocol Upgrades: Developers may introduce new features like faster transactions, enhanced security, or new functionalities.
-
Network Disagreements: Miners or developers may have conflicting opinions on how the blockchain should evolve.
-
Bug Fixes or Security Measures: A fork can fix vulnerabilities or prevent potential exploits.
-
Scalability Improvements: Forks can adjust block sizes, consensus mechanisms, or other technical parameters to handle more users.
For example, Bitcoin Cash emerged as a hard fork from Bitcoin to increase block size, addressing transaction speed issues that some community members felt Bitcoin could not resolve.
Types of Blockchain Forks
There are two main types of forks:
1. Soft Fork
A soft fork is backward-compatible. This means that nodes following the old rules will still accept the new blocks. It’s like adding a new rule without invalidating previous transactions.
- Example: Segregated Witness (SegWit) in Bitcoin improved scalability and reduced transaction malleability without splitting the chain.
- Implications: Soft forks allow upgrades without creating a new cryptocurrency. Users rarely need to take action.
2. Hard Fork
A hard fork is not backward-compatible, which means old nodes cannot validate new blocks. This creates two separate blockchains, each with its own rules and potentially its own currency.
- Example: Ethereum Classic split from Ethereum after the DAO hack. One chain reversed the hack, while the other continued unchanged.
- Implications: Hard forks can generate new cryptocurrencies, divide communities, and create market volatility.
Real-World Blockchain Fork Examples
-
Bitcoin Cash (BCH): A hard fork from Bitcoin to increase block size and allow faster transactions.
-
Ethereum Classic (ETC): Resulted from disagreements over the DAO hack; one chain reversed the hack, the other did not.
-
SegWit on Bitcoin: A soft fork aimed at improving transaction efficiency without splitting the blockchain.
These examples show that forks can be planned upgrades or controversial splits, with consequences for developers, miners, investors, and users.
Implications of Blockchain Forks
Blockchain forks have practical and financial implications:
-
Cryptocurrency Value: Hard forks may create new coins, affecting market prices and investor holdings.
-
Transaction Security: During forks, temporary network splits can cause delays or duplicate transactions.
-
Community Dynamics: Forks may divide developers, miners, and users, creating long-term disagreements.
-
Innovation: Forks enable experimentation, such as faster transactions, enhanced privacy, or smart contract improvements.
Humanized Perspective: Think of a fork like a company spinning off a new division. It may create opportunity, but employees (or users) need to adapt to new rules, responsibilities, and systems.
How to Navigate Forks as a User or Investor
-
Stay Updated: Follow announcements from blockchain projects and credible news sources.
-
Secure Your Assets: Keep private keys safe; hard forks may grant you new tokens.
-
Understand the Fork Type: Soft forks typically require no action, while hard forks may require wallet updates or token claims.
-
Plan for Volatility: Cryptocurrency prices may fluctuate during forks.
-
Use Trusted Exchanges: Many exchanges manage forked coins automatically; verify their policies beforehand.
Lessons Learned from Forks
Blockchain forks highlight that decentralized systems are dynamic. Key takeaways include:
- Forks are essential for network evolution and innovation.
- They reflect community governance in decentralized networks.
- Users must be proactive and informed to protect their assets and take advantage of opportunities.
- Hard forks can generate new opportunities (like new tokens) but also require careful planning.
Conclusion
Blockchain forks are not just technical events they are a reflection of decentralization, governance, and evolution in action. While they can create short-term uncertainty, they also enable innovation, improvements, and expansion of blockchain ecosystems. Understanding forks, their types, causes, and implications allows investors, developers, and users to navigate changes confidently, secure their assets, and leverage the full potential of blockchain technology.
Dreaming of a Web Development Career? Start with Web Development Certificate with Jobaaj Learnings.
Categories

